All about the Grassmarket

The Grassmarket is a historic square in the heart of the Old Town that offers a mix of quirky independent shops and deep-rooted local history. You can spend a whole afternoon browsing through racks of vintage fashion or picking out handmade crafts from local designers. The view from the bottom of the 250-foot castle rock is hard to beat, especially when you have a warm drink in your hand. It is a lovely place to slow down and enjoy the creative side of the city without the usual rush of the main shopping districts.

A closer look: tips & details

Nestled in a hollowed-out valley right beneath the castle walls, the Grassmarket serves as a historic meeting point for the city. It is a place where medieval architecture meets a relaxed modern energy, perfect for those who enjoy independent stores and plenty of character.

Getting the most out of your visit

Wear comfortable shoes because the traditional cobbles can be tricky to navigate. The area is a 10-minute walk from Edinburgh Waverley Station and sits right at the foot of the curving Victoria Street. While the main square is flat, the walk down from Candlemaker Row or the Greater Grassmarket area involves some steep gradients.

Most shops here are independently owned, so their schedules can vary. It is a good idea to check the official site for current opening times before you head out. There is a local parking zone nearby, though a parking fee applies for those driving into the city centre.

Exploring the shops and local crafts

The Grassmarket is home to a high concentration of specialist boutiques and vintage clothing stores. You can spend an afternoon browsing through hand-crafted jewellery or searching for rare titles in the local bookshops. Many of the shops specialise in Scottish woollens and unique textiles that you will not find on the main high street.

Every week, the Grassmarket Weekly Market takes place on Saturdays from 10:00–17:00. This market features local producers and designers selling everything from artisanal cheese to handmade crafts. It is a fantastic spot to pick up a gift that has been made within a few miles of Edinburgh.

Finding the hidden gems

For a bit of local flavour, you can visit traditional pubs like The Last Drop or Maggie Dickson’s. These spots often have outdoor seating areas of around 200 square feet where you can sit and watch the world go by. If you look at the ground, you might spot the shadow of the castle walls rising 250 feet above the square.

If you enjoy a bit of history with your shopping, look for the small memorial at the eastern end. The area has a long memory, and many of the shopfronts have remained unchanged in layout for decades. Getting to the area

You can easily reach the area from Edinburgh Waverley Station, which is a 10-minute walk or a quick taxi ride away. If you are arriving by tram, the Princes Street stop is the closest point, leaving you with a pleasant 0.5-mile stroll through the city gardens. Several local buses also drop you off at the Candlemaker Row stop, which is just 200 feet from the main square, ensuring easy access even if you have heavy shopping bags.
